Croutons are typically made from bread (plant-based) but may contain animal-derived ingredients such as butter, dairy, or enzymes. Garlic is plant-based and halal. However, without specific information on the fat or additives used (e.g., animal fat, cheese, or enzymes of animal origin), there is uncertainty. If animal-derived ingredients are present and not verified as halal, they could render the product mushbooh. Therefore, due to potential non-halal animal additives, the status is mushbooh.
